Wilmington's Baseball Legacy Lives On
Description
Wilmington, North Carolina, isn’t just a baseball hotspot—it’s a living museum of America’s pastime, with roots stretching back to 1886 and legends like Jim Thorpe and Babe Ruth stepping onto its fields. From the Wilmington Giants of 1901 to the Port City Roosters of 1995, this city has hosted major talent and passionate fans for over a century. Today’s Sharks and Ghost Crabs carry on that legacy, proving baseball’s enduring heartbeat in Wilmington’s cultural soul.
